Anglepoise Lamp Rejuvenation

This lamp had been a bit battered over the years. The electric cord had been replaced some years back for a more modern flex, and the rubber grommets inserted to protect it from the metal edges (not my work), but it was rusting and the lamp head deformed.

After stripping it down, the protective plastic shield around the electrical switch was found to have gone brittle and fell apart. This has been replaced with a bespoke box made from some pieces of polypropylene I had lying around (an old box for screws).

The head was re-shaped by routing a circle of the correct diameter (using the circumference around the bent head). It's not perfect now, but it still looks a lot better than before.

The whole thing was stripped down into its component parts and sanded back so there was no rust showing

The whole was repainted using a gloss acrylic spray paint. I then sprayed with a clear acrylic to add a UV protective layer.

Here is the finished result after reassembly. Sadly I don't have a suitable bulb yet, so it's not yet looking quite the part.
